The Caregiver Form Printable for Child in Wayne is a structured agreement designed to clearly outline the terms of service between a caregiver and the client. This form details the specific assistance the caregiver will provide, including support with daily living activities, medication scheduling, and mobility assistance. It ensures transparency by allowing the client to maintain control over their care schedule, with necessary alterations communicated at least 48 hours in advance. Key features include the ability to terminate the agreement with two weeks' written notice and provisions for handling breaches of the contract, including potential recovery of attorney fees. This form is particularly useful for attorneys, partners, owners, associates, paralegals, and legal assistants, as it provides a customizable framework that ensures legal compliance within the State of Wayne. It allows users to engage effectively in client negotiations while protecting the rights and responsibilities of both parties involved. The form emphasizes the caregiver's independent contractor status, which mitigates liability for the client in case of negligence by the caregiver's personnel. MDHHS is offering $3,000 for respite and caregiver relief services to eligible Home Help clients and their live-in caregiver who need assistance with activities of daily living (ADLs) and require continual supervision to live in their own home.

To apply for the Medicaid Home Help Program, persons must be eligible for MI Medicaid. To apply, one should contact their county Michigan Department of Health & Human Services office. See contact information. As part of the application process for home services, a functional needs assessment will be completed.

The form is also called a "Caregiver Authorization Affidavit." The form says you are sharing medical and educational decision-making power with the caregiver you name. You can find instructions from the Massachusetts Probate Court on how to fill out the form.
